Ben & Liam’s breakfast show scales new heights

Claiming a world first, Nova 919’s Ben & Liam will take their breakfast show to new heights when they broadcast live from a branded billboard, on top of a building in the Adelaide CBD, tomorrow.
 
Ben & Liam said: “We can’t believe we convinced the bosses to give us a billboard to do whatever we want. We thought instead of a picture of us, why not chuck our actual selves on there to give people the authentic experience.”
 
Head of Programming Ben Latimer said: “I was a little worried when Ben & Liam came to me wanting creative control of one of our billboards, but I must admit I’m very impressed with the idea they’ve come up with. I can’t believe they’ve actually been able to make this happen and can’t wait to see how it all comes together.”
 
Taking Ben & Liam’s marketing campaign to a new level, Tim Kennedy and Melissa Wyness from Adelaide agency MediaNest, have been instrumental in bringing the dream to life.
 
The iconic Rydges South Park have also thrown their support behind the duo, providing the digital billboard on top of their building for the boys to suspend themselves from for the live broadcast.
 
Tim Kennedy said: “When Ben & Liam came to us with their crazy idea we wanted to do everything we could to make it happen. We pride ourselves on innovative solutions for our clients so it was an opportunity too good to pass up. We’re excited that with the support of the team at Rydges South Park and Nexstage that we could bring the idea to life.”

Disclaimer – The Human Billboard is, to Ben & Liam’s best knowledge, a world radio first (or so they tell us)
